IIIT-Delhi Celebrates 18th Foundation Day, Reaffirms Commitment to Knowledge, Innovation and Impact

On September 8, 2026, the Indraprastha Institute of Information Technology Delhi observed the 18th Foundation Day in the presence of its students, faculty, alumni and employees. The celebration was held to acknowledge the journey of the Institute in terms of academic excellence, research and innovation, as well as institution building. The theme for this year’s celebration was ‘Knowledge, Innovation, Impact’, which highlights how IIIT-Delhi has grown into a Centre of Excellence in India in terms of education, research and innovation.

Through this year’s theme, the Institute was able to emphasise its objectives of creating knowledge, encouraging innovation to overcome challenges, and having the desired impacts on society and the nation through its pioneering ideas. The event was also an occasion to look back at what the IIIT-Delhi community has achieved in the last 18 years.

The day began with a meaningful step towards a greener future through a tree plantation drive led by Prof. Sandeep Sen, Director, IIIT-Delhi, and Dr. Deepika Bhasker, Registrar, IIIT-Delhi followed by a celebration ceremony in the evening.

Prof. Sandeep Sen’s (Director, IIIT-Delhi) address took a pivotal place in the celebrations, reflecting on IIIT-Delhi’s development and future goals. The founding Director Prof. Pankaj Jalote also addressed the gathering.

The event highlighted students’ creative as well as cultural abilities through classical singing and dancing performances staged by the students and a unique yoga performance.

The Foundation Day celebration included an important awards ceremony that honoured outstanding contributions and achievements in various areas of the Institute. The awards recognised achievements of the professors, alumni, and students who have helped develop IIIT-Delhi’s academic environment.

Those who were given awards included FMS Awards, Prof. Rajiv Sangal Fellowship, Faculty Awards for Teaching Excellence, Young Alumni Awards, Kartikey Gupta Memorial Scholarship, Staff Awards. Students were also awarded for their outstanding achievements in academics, outreach activities, sports, leadership, etc through Dean of Academic Affairs’ Awards, Dean of Student Affairs’ Awards, and Dean of Communication and Alumni Affairs’ Awards.

The celebrations of the 18th Foundation Day presented an opportunity for the institute to bond together as IIIT-Delhi restated its commitment to the mission of creating knowledge and putting ideas into practice by nurturing innovation processes. While looking forward, it reaffirmed its commitment to building an academic and research ecosystem promoting curiosity, interdisciplinary thinking, and innovation in the course of developing future technology leaders.
